The New York Stock Exchange has filed an application to register the term ‘NYSE’ for a marketplace for non-fungible tokens (NFTs), taking a step closer to setting up an online trading place for cryptocurrencies and NFTs. The hype around cryptocurrencies last year spilled over to NFTs, a form of speculative investment that has attracted fans including former US first lady Melania Trump and Jamaican sprint great Usain Bolt.
